To describe the mechanism of muscular control by the complex central nervous system including the brain, it will be useful to adopt a synthetic approach in which a hypothesis is set for the functional structure of the entire motor center based on the physiological and anatomical findings, and to verify the hypothesis by referring to the observation of the muscular activities. From such a viewpoint, this paper considers first the target tracking by the forearm horizontal flection and extension. The muscular activities of the head of the biceps brachii and the head of the triceps brachii, which play major roles in the flexor and extensor muscles, were examined. It is assumed that a wide range of central mechanisms, from the visual to motor systems, is involved with the tracking forearm movement. From the viewpoint of their functional roles, the central mechanism is divided as follows from the top level: the brain reflex mechanism; the cerebrum\u2010cerebellum mechanism; reciprocal neural control mechanism and stretch reflex mechanisms; and the activity adjustment mechanism for the motor units, which are the final basic units for motor output. For each of these levels, the physiological findings are arranged with the interpretations from control theory. The model for the central nervous system is thus constructed. Finally, using the constructed model for the central nervous system, the tracking forearm movement is reconstructed.
